From 1a7d401c32a60b0648286defdc15b4b5b2ceb11b Mon Sep 17 00:00:00 2001 From: Asheesh Laroia Date: Sat, 7 Feb 2015 17:36:22 -0800 Subject: Remove html5slider Javascript helper This helper was originally added as a "polyfill" (backward-compatibility shim) for Firefox version 23 and older, so that that audio.js uses could render nicely in those versions of Firefox. Chromium did not need this shim, and Firefox 23 (released on Aug 6, 2013) added support for this. Therefore, let us remove this dependency. By current metrics at caniuse.com , 88.14% of web users support this attribute. Opera Mini and old versions of Internet Explorer (6-8) are the only holdouts. Note also that the html5slider.js is uninterested in adding this to the npm package manager (or any package manager) repository , meaning that keeping it in the mediagoblin extlib section would mean manual maintenance/updating by the GNU MediaGoblin team. This commit also removes GMG's use of the shim. --- mediagoblin/static/js/extlib/html5slider.js | 1 - 1 file changed, 1 deletion(-) delete mode 120000 mediagoblin/static/js/extlib/html5slider.js (limited to 'mediagoblin/static/js/extlib/html5slider.js') diff --git a/mediagoblin/static/js/extlib/html5slider.js b/mediagoblin/static/js/extlib/html5slider.js deleted file mode 120000 index feae2cb8..00000000 --- a/mediagoblin/static/js/extlib/html5slider.js +++ /dev/null @@ -1 +0,0 @@ -../../../../extlib/html5slider/html5slider.js \ No newline at end of file -- cgit v1.2.3